12. Navigating the scary turbulence of the humanitarian sector

The humanitarian and development sector is going through a watershed moment with funding gaps, stop-work orders, job cuts, policy changes, technological disruptions with artificial intelligence and other technocratic takeovers, misinformation and disinformation.
We are literally under attack.
This episode is a pep talk and offers concrete directions on how to navigate all this uncertainty, survive the turbulence while staying true to humanitarian values and show up in a way that serves you and the sector as a whole.
